4* NFC Wild Card SMASH on Giants -3
The Giants have basically been playing playoff games for close to a month, and that will serve them well against an Atlanta squad that hasn't won in the playoffs with Matt Ryan and typically hasn't fared as well on the road.

It was the pass rush that propelled New York to its 2007 Super Bowl win, and I believe its pass rush will be the difference today. The Giants produced 48 sacks to match Baltimore for third in the NFL despite playing with an unhealthy D-line for much of the year. Pro Bowler Jason Pierre-Paul (16.5 sacks) has been amazing and Osi Umenyiora and Justin Tuck are as healthy as they've been all season.

Besides the pass rush, I like a big game from Eli Manning to be another difference maker. Manning, who finished fourth in the NFL in passing yards (4,933), sixth in passing touchdowns (29) and seventh in passer rating (92.9) should be able to exploit an Atlanta defense that ranks 20th in the NFL against the pass.

The Falcons are 0-4 ATS in their last 4 games vs. a team with a winning record and 2-6 ATS in their last 8 games as a road underdog of 3.0 points or less. The Giants are 4-0 ATS in their last 4 games vs. a team with a winning record and 5-1 ATS in their last 6 playoff games. Take New York.
